Summary:
The main responsibilities of a Python Engineer include writing and testing code, debugging programs and integrating applications with third-party web services.
Job Responsibilities:
• Write effective, scalable code
• Develop back-end components to improve responsiveness and overall performance
• Integrate user-facing elements into applications
• Develop automated methods to detect, mitigate and remediate network events.
• Develop and direct software system testing and validation procedures, programming, and documentation.
• Improve functionality of existing systems
• Help make the people around you move faster by identifying issues slowing the team down and driving changes to address them.
• Coordinate with internal teams to understand user requirements and provide technical solutions
Skills:
• Hands-on experience in at least one popular Python framework (like Django, Flask or Pyramid)
• Knowledge of object-relational mapping (ORM)
• Knowledge of SQL Databases
• Verbal and written communication skills, problem solving skills, customer service and interpersonal skills.
• Strong ability to work independently and manage one’s time.
• Good communication skills and ability to work in a team
• Knowledge of design techniques and principles involved in production of drawings and models.
Education/Experience:
• Bachelor’s/Masters degree in computer science, computer engineering or relevant field required.
